创纪录的高温:指某个地区或某个时间段内出现的最高温度,通常用于描述气候变化和天气极端情况。
例句
2010 is becoming the year of the heatwave, with record temperatures set in 17 countries.2010年正在成为热浪之年,有17个国家的温度已经创下了记录。The fires ignited on Saturday amid record temperatures close to 50C and were fanned by strong winds and a sustained drought that has gripped the country for seven years.大火周六点燃,气温接近50C,大风助长火势,而且7年来的连续干旱一直困扰澳洲。
There's a pretty good chance that the record temperatures the world outside Washington has seen so far this year will continue, depriving climate skeptics of one of their main talking points.今年以来在华盛顿以外的世界所观察到的创记录的气温很有可能持续下去,这就会让气候变化怀疑者们失去一个主要论据。
